What is Technical SEO?
Understanding Technical SEO
Technical SEO refers to the optimization of a website's infrastructure to help search engines crawl and index it more effectively. While On-Page SEO focuses on content and design elements like keywords and HTML tags, technical SEO deals with backend aspects such as site speed, mobile-friendliness, structured data, and security.

Analyzing Site Crawlability
Checking Robots.txt File
The robots.txt file instructs search engine crawlers which pages they should not visit. To check if this file is configured correctly:
Access yourwebsite.com/robots.txt. Ensure critical pages are not accidentally disallowed. Use Google Search Console’s URL Inspection tool for further insights.XML Sitemap Evaluation
An XML sitemap lists all important pages on your website. An effective sitemap helps search engines understand your site's structure better.
- Ensure it's up-to-date with no broken links. Submit it via Google Search Console for better indexing.

Assessing Indexability
Identifying Indexed Pages
Utilize Google Search Console or a site crawler tool to identify which pages are indexed:
Navigate to "Coverage" in Google Search Console. Review any errors or warnings regarding indexed pages.Addressing Indexing Issues
If you find unindexed or incorrectly indexed pages:
- Adjust robots.txt settings Add meta tags like noindex where necessary Resubmit corrected URLs via Google Search Console

The Need for HTTPS Security
Switching from HTTP to HTTPS is crucial not only for securing users' data but also positively impacts rankings since Google considers it a ranking factor.
Transitioning from HTTP to HTTPS
Obtain an SSL certificate from a reputable provider. Update internal links throughout your site. Set up 301 redirects from HTTP versions of pages to their HTTPS counterparts.Ensuring all aspects of security are covered fosters trust among users visiting your site.
